ZIP Code Tabulation Areas (ZCTAs) are Census approximations of USPS ZIP codes. Boundaries may differ slightly from postal delivery areas, and estimates for less-populated ZCTAs carry higher margins of error.

Data: U.S. Census Bureau, ACS 5-Year Estimates, 2023 (released December 2024).

Quick Facts — 84701

What is the median household income in 84701?
The median household income in 84701 is $77,532 (U.S. Census Bureau ACS 5-Year Estimates, 2023).
What is the poverty rate in 84701?
The poverty rate in 84701 is 10.3% (U.S. Census Bureau ACS 2023).
What is the median home value in 84701?
$296,500 (U.S. Census Bureau ACS 2023).
What is the average rent in 84701?
The median gross rent in 84701 is $855 per month (U.S. Census Bureau ACS 2023).
What percentage of 84701 residents have a college degree?
22.7% of adults in 84701 hold a bachelor's degree or higher (U.S. Census Bureau ACS 2023).
